Nigerian footballer Tosin Oyedokun has officially completed his move to Libyan side Al-Afreeki SC, leaving Ikorodu City to begin a new chapter of his career in North Africa.
The talented player is set to compete in the Libyan Premier League, with the move providing him with a fresh opportunity to continue his development and make an impact outside Nigeria.
Oyedokun arrives in Derna, Eastern Libya, determined to adapt quickly to his new surroundings and contribute positively to his new club.
The transfer represents another important step in his football journey after his time with Ikorodu City, and he will now be looking to establish himself in the Libyan top flight.
Speaking after completing the move, Oyedokun expressed his determination to make the opportunity count:
“Every new chapter comes with its own challenge, and I’m ready for this one. I’m coming here with a clear mind, a strong desire to improve and the determination to give my best for the team. I want to make a positive impact and leave a good mark here.”
